Every area of running a club succesfully has been failed. Look at the key areas:

Financial Management: We put under embargo last year and saved by a deposit from a fraudster. God knows where we would have been if we had not been promoted. I've never known a club to be so poorly ran, that they ended up close to net neutral spend on promotion to the richest league in the world. And this is a club that have prided themselves on keeping to a wage structure. If we had been signing players on £80k+ a week when were last promoted I would have understood, but the whole premise of not doing this was to run a 'sustainable club'.

Player Recruitment: Out of all signings made in the past 3-5 years I can think of maybe 1 or 2 that have appreciated or held their value. We have bought expensive British flops for lots of money, and wasted smaller sums of money on non UK based players that just look so far off the pace its frightening.

Player Retention: We have given contracts to those who clearly aren't good enough, and struggled to tie down those who we actually want to keep. We then state publically about players 'trying harder' in the last year of their contract. If I were a professional footballer with any dignity - I would have been outraged by that comment.

Player Well-Being: Even if you've got the best team in the world, they have to be fit and healthy. Several years now we have had injury upon injury - other teams have struggled with this also, but consistently over 3+ years?

Club Communication: The owner was happy to take the plaudits when we were doing well, but then hides away when its tough. We use a proxy on twitter to feed positive messages about the club.

Thats withouth even discussing our match day issues in terms of tactics, player choices and performances. The apathy in the club is the worst I've probably seen it - even in League 1 at least we won a chunk of games and performances here generated anger and not hoplessness.

Other clubs are being bought. Its clear the price over the past 18 months has been set too high from a greedy/arrogant/poorly advised owner (delete as appropriate) and now he is sandbagged with a club he will probably not sell for a long time.
